Definition of Coalfsh

Coal"fish` (?), n. [Named from the dark color of the back.] (Zoöl.) (a) The pollock; -- called also, coalsey, colemie, colmey, coal whiting, etc. See Pollock. (b) The beshow or candlefish of Alaska. (c) The cobia.

-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913)



  • any of several blackish fish, especially the pollack or sablefish
- The Nuttall Encyclopedia
